The choice of CML as the internal format makes the database independent of the software that is able to access it. The chemical structures are stored in Chemical Markup Language (CML) the acknowledged method of encoding chemical data in XML. The database uses the MySQLdatabase, an open source relational database for speed and convenient access to disparate data sources.
